I'm having a little problem with one of my pups.
I have two adults, a male and a female, and two pups (male and female as well).

My male puppy, Pitts, seems anxious. He is 4.5 months old. He never stops moving. He absolutely hates to be held. When I get him in my lap, it is like I'm trying to kill him.. he gets so frustrated that he starts to bite me (very softly) after a few minutes.
He is always showing a little aggression towards my male adult. When the adult tries to impose his role as the leader of the pack, and he does it very gently, Pitts bites him and chases him.. and pees in the adults bed.

Other than this, he is a very happy and healthy puppy...

I think now is the time to correct any inappropriate behavior.. but how?
